Can you have multiple todo lists from different databases merge into one? For example, I have a few businesses, but I want my dashboard to show my personal tasks from each business in one list.
Unfortunately, you can't combine lists from two SEPARATE databases. There are three things you could do though. 1. Add another tab to the top of the current database and pull in tasks from the new database-then you would just need to toggle to a different tab when accessing those tasks. 2. Keep one All Tasks database and create a Select property with tags for each business. Then you can GROUP your database by business tasks. 3. Add all databases to your page under one another (you may have to bring them in via Linked Databases), then filter to see your tasks so you don't have to click around to find them. I hope that helps give you some ideas!

Hey, this is a awesome and thoughtful template. I downloaded it and working on it now. I am wondering, though, how do you add subtasks. I noticed a template in the video but not in the template that I have.
I'm glad it's useful to you! Subtasks aren't too difficult. This is the official "how to" from Notion. 1. Click on the … menu in the top right of the database, and select Sub-items. 2. In the Sub-items window, you’ll create a self-relating property. You can rename the properties to “Sub-tasks” and “Parent tasks”. 3. Select Create. It's a bit wordy, but this talks about how it's done and how to implement them as well: www.notion.so/help/guides/tasks-manageable-steps-sub-tasks-dependencies
